WebDec 27, 2024 · How to Change the Name on a Deed in Florida. A new deed must be filed with the local clerk of court's office in order to change the name on a Florida deed, no matter the circumstances leading to the change. Marriages and divorces are some of the most common reasons to alter a deed in Florida.
